.2大多数项目都是在建设期集中,直到投产初期可能还出现入不敷出,为负值,但进入正常生产或达产后就能收入大于支出,净现金流量为。因而,在整个计算期内序列的符号从负值到只改变一次,我们把在计算期内,净现金流量序列的符号只变化一次的项目称为常规项目。对于常规项目,若累计大于零,一般会有一个正实数根,则其应当是该项目的内部收益率。 在计算期内,如果项目的序列的符号正负变化多次时,则称此类项目为非常规项目。一般地讲,如果在生产期大量追加,或在某些年份集中偿还债务,或经营费用支出过多等,都有可能导致序列的符号正负多次变化,构成非常规项目。非常规投资项目内部收益率方程的解显然不止一个。这些解中是否有真正的内部收益率呢?这需要按照内部收益率的经济涵义进行检验:即以这些根作为,看在内是否始终存在未被回收的。 首先看一元高次多项式是否有正实数根,如果有多个正实数根,则须经过检验,符合内部收益率经济涵义的根才是项目的内部收益率;如果只有一个正实数根,则可能是该项目的内部收益率,也可能不是,同样需要检验。如果无正实数根,或所有实数根都不能满足内部收益率的经济涵义的要求,则该项目无解。对这类投资项目,一般地讲,已失效,不能用它来进行项目的评价和选择。 目前,对于非常规投资项目内部收益率方程多根时,这些根中是否有真正的内部收益率解的问题,即解的存在性问题,还没有一个判别定理。

某项目期初200万,以后的10年每年都有30万的流,求该项目的内部收益率(IRR)。(注:插值区间宽度小于1%即可) 解答:

内部收益率(IRR),是指实际可望达到的收益率,实质上,它是能使项目的等于零时的折现率。 -200+[30/(1+IRR)+30/(1+IRR)^2+....+30/(1+IRR)^10]=0,IRR=11.923%
